How to Choose an Architectural Visualization Studio in India
Hiring a 3D architectural visualization studio is a significant decision. A great render can accelerate your pre-sales by months. A bad one wastes money and damages your project's perception. With hundreds of studios and freelancers offering rendering services in India, how do you choose the right one?
This guide covers everything you need to know — from evaluating portfolios to spotting red flags — so you can make an informed decision.
Step 1: Define Your Requirements First
Before reaching out to any studio, get clarity on what you actually need:
- Type of render — exterior, interior, aerial, walkthrough video, or floor plan?
- Quantity — how many views do you need? A single hero shot or 15 views for a brochure?
- Purpose — RERA submission, marketing brochure, social media ads, website, or project launch event?
- Timeline — when do you need the final files? Is there flexibility?
- Budget range — knowing your budget helps studios propose the right quality tier
Having clear requirements helps you compare quotes accurately and prevents scope creep mid-project.
Step 2: Evaluate the Portfolio Thoroughly
A studio's portfolio is your single most important evaluation tool. Here's what to look for:
What Good Looks Like
- Realistic lighting — natural daylight should look soft and directional, not flat. Night renders should have warm interior glow
- Material accuracy — marble should look like marble, wood should have grain, glass should have reflections and transparency
- Context and landscaping — buildings shouldn't float in empty space. Good renders include roads, trees, sky, and surrounding buildings
- People and life — well-placed human figures, vehicles, and activity make renders believable
- Consistency — every project in the portfolio should meet the same quality standard
Red Flags in Portfolios
- Only 2-3 projects (limited experience)
- Inconsistent quality — some renders look great, others amateur
- Stock-looking skies and trees (overused assets)
- No variety in project types (only interiors, or only exteriors)
- Renders that look like they're from a different era (outdated rendering techniques)
Step 3: Ask the Right Questions
Before committing, ask these questions to separate serious studios from hobbyists:
- "What software do you use?" — professional studios use 3ds Max + V-Ray/Corona, Lumion, or Unreal Engine. Be cautious if they can't name their tools
- "What's included in the price?" — clarify how many revisions, resolution, file formats, and raw files are included
- "What's your typical turnaround?" — an exterior render should take 5-7 days. Anyone promising 24 hours for complex work is cutting corners
- "Can you match a specific style?" — share reference images. A good studio adapts to your brand aesthetic
- "What do you need from me?" — professional studios will ask for CAD plans, elevations, material specs, and reference images
Step 4: Understand Pricing Benchmarks (2026)
Know what the market charges so you can spot both overpriced and suspiciously cheap quotes:
- Interior rendering: ₹2,000 – ₹15,000 per view
- Exterior rendering: ₹4,000 – ₹30,000 per view
- 3D walkthrough video: ₹12,000 – ₹60,000 per minute
- 3D floor plan: ₹1,500 – ₹5,000 per floor
- Aerial/site render: ₹8,000 – ₹40,000 per view
Too cheap? ₹1,000 for an exterior render likely means template-based work with minimal customization. You get what you pay for.
Too expensive? Mumbai and Delhi studios often charge premium rates for their location. A remote studio of equal skill can deliver the same quality at 50-70% less.
Step 5: Freelancer vs. Studio — Which Is Right for You?
Choose a Freelancer When:
- You need 1-3 renders with no hard deadline
- You have a tight budget and can be flexible on timeline
- You've found someone whose portfolio exactly matches your project type
Choose a Studio When:
- You need multiple renders (6+ views) for a brochure or launch
- You need walkthrough videos alongside still renders
- Timeline is fixed (project launch, RERA deadline, event)
- You want a single point of contact for the entire project
Step 6: Watch Out for These Red Flags
- 🚩 No portfolio or only stock images — always ask for actual project work
- 🚩 Asking for 100% payment upfront — professional studios work with 30-50% advance
- 🚩 No written agreement — get scope, timeline, revisions, and deliverables in writing
- 🚩 Can't explain their process — if they can't describe their workflow, they don't have one
- 🚩 Guaranteeing photorealism in 24 hours — quality rendering takes time
- 🚩 No revision policy mentioned — clarify how many revisions are included before you start
Step 7: Start with a Test Render
If you're evaluating a new studio for a large project, pay for a single test render first. Even if it costs a bit more per view, it's worth the investment to verify:
- Communication quality and responsiveness
- Actual vs. portfolio quality
- Ability to follow your design intent
- Turnaround time accuracy
- Revision handling process
A studio that delivers a great test render will almost certainly deliver great results on the full project.
